If you're applying for MEPCO net metering today, you're not actually getting "net metering" in the old sense — you're getting net billing, and the two behave very differently on your bill.
Since NEPRA notified the Prosumer Regulations, 2026 on February 9, 2026, exported and imported electricity are priced separately instead of swapped one-for-one.
If your agreement was signed before that date, you're grandfathered in under the old terms until your contract expires.

The 2026 Policy Shift: Net Metering vs. Net Billing
This is the part most articles gloss over, and it's the part that actually affects your wallet.
Under the old net metering framework, every exported unit cancelled an imported unit later, dollar for dollar (or rather, rupee for rupee).
Send 10 units to MEPCO in the afternoon, pull 10 back at night, and your net bill for those units was zero.
Under net billing, exported and imported electricity stop being interchangeable. What you send to the grid gets purchased from you at one rate. What you draw from the grid gets sold to you at MEPCO's normal retail rate.
Since those two rates aren't the same number, exporting a unit no longer automatically wipes out the cost of importing one.
- Existing consumers are largely protected. After public pushback following the February 9 notification, NEPRA issued a follow-up confirming that approvals, licenses, and agreements signed under the old rules before that date stay valid until they expire.
- There was a grace window for pending applications. If your paperwork was already submitted before February 8, 2026 but hadn't been processed yet, it's still handled under the old net-metering policy.
- Fresh applications fall under net billing, full stop. If you're applying today, you're in the Prosumer Regulations 2026 framework, not the old 1:1 system.
- The details are still being argued over. Through 2026 there has been ongoing back-and-forth between the Power Division, NEPRA, and solar consumer groups.
What Is an MEPCO Green Meter?
It's the piece of hardware that makes either system work. The meter separately records:
- Electricity your panels send into the grid (export)
- Electricity you pull from the grid when solar output isn't enough (import)
Without it, MEPCO has no way to tell "power you generated and used yourself" apart from "power you generated and sold back" apart from "power you simply bought."
Who's Eligible for MEPCO Net Metering?
- A three-phase connection. Single-phase consumers have to upgrade at their local MEPCO office first.
- An active MEPCO connection with no outstanding dues.
- Solar capacity that doesn't exceed your sanctioned load.
- Installation through an AEDB-approved installer.
- Total generation capacity under 1 MW.
Documents You'll Need
| Document | Notes |
|---|---|
| CNIC (applicant + witnesses) | Must match the name on the electricity bill |
| Latest paid MEPCO bill | Confirms no outstanding dues |
| Distributed Generation Interconnection Agreement | Standard MEPCO/NEPRA form |
| NEPRA license application | Filed alongside the interconnection agreement |
| Affidavit (on stamp paper) | Confirms compliance with Prosumer Regulations 2026 |
| Technical specs of panels & inverter | Include inverter serial number and datasheet |
| Single-line diagram | Prepared by a licensed electrical engineer |
| Site plan | Shows physical layout |
| Installer agreement | With your AEDB-approved installer |

How Your Bill Is Actually Calculated
The biggest financial mistake people make is assuming exported units simply cancel imported units, one for one — that assumption breaks down fast under net billing, which is now the default for new applicants.
Old net metering logic (grandfathered consumers only): Bill = (Units imported − Units exported) × retail rate, plus fixed charges and taxes.
New net billing logic (new applicants): Bill = (Units imported × retail purchase rate) − (Units exported × grid buy-back rate), plus fixed charges and taxes.
Take a household that imports 400 units and exports 250 units in a billing cycle. Under the old system, that nets out to 150 payable units — simple. Under net billing, you pay for all 400 imported units at the retail rate, then get a separate credit for the 250 exported units at the lower buy-back rate.
Sizing Your Solar System Properly
Oversizing used to be a mildly wasteful decision. Under net billing, it's a much more expensive one.
A simple starting formula:
Daily solar output needed (kWh) ≈ Average daily units consumed × 1.1 Panel capacity (kW) ≈ Daily output needed ÷ average peak sun hours
A household averaging 20 units a day is probably looking at something in the 4–5 kW range — not a 10 kW system "to be safe."

Frequently Asked Questions
Is old-style net metering completely gone?
No. Consumers with agreements executed before February 9, 2026 keep their existing terms until those agreements expire.
Can I still apply if I have a single-phase connection?
You'll need to upgrade to three-phase at your local MEPCO office first.
Does net billing mean solar is a worse investment now?
Not necessarily. It changes how you save, not whether you save.
Do I need battery storage?
Not required, but it can be worth considering if your household uses more power in the evening than during the day.
